Figure 4.

LDACS frame structure: LDACS uses two radio channels for the forward link (FL; ground to air) and
reverse link (RL; air to ground) directions separated by frequency division duplex. Both channels are
structured into multiframes of a constant duration of 58.32 ms. Each multiframe is internally structured
into a control slot (dedicated control slot (DC) or common control slot (CC) in the figure), and a data
slot. The slots are created from frames on the FL and tiles on the RL. The random access (RA) and
broadcast control (BC) slots are inserted every four multiframes to create a superframe with a 240 ms
duration. FL and RL multiframes are interleaved in time for optimized control slot spacing.

All of these measures come at significant cost. The robustness
of the LDACS signal may be strengthened by increasing the transmission power. However, this measure might cause interference toward the DME system, which is not acceptable. The other measure
discussed above requires changes in the infrastructure: multiple
ground stations, directed antennas, secondary datalinks, or a combination thereof. The SESAR program is pursuing the multilink
concept, i.e., the use of secondary datalinks.

SECURITY IN THE MEDIUM ACCESS CONTROL SUBLAYER

Multiframe Level
LDACS structures the OFDM symbols of the physical layer into multiframes with a 58.32 ms duration, as illustrated in Figure 4. Every four

multiframes, an additional random access or broadcast control slot with
a 6.72 ms duration is inserted to support the initial cell entry of aircraft.
Together this constitutes a superframe with a 240 ms duration.
Introducing security on the multiframe level would require covering the complete multiframe with additional security data. Assuming s-bit security information, the overhead would be s/19,656
in the worst case.6 Although this approach adds little overhead, it is
problematic when it comes to latency requirements, error recovery,
and trust relationships.
Multiframe-based security allows security verification on the
receiving side only to be performed after the complete multiframe

Each forward link multiframe comprises 9 OFDM frames. In the
most robust coding and modulation scheme, this corresponds to
9 × 2,184 = 19,656 bits for the forward link multiframe. Using
less robust coding and modulation schemes, the forward link
multiframe can grow to 88,992 bits.
